UltraMagnus Posted February 5, 2021 Report Share Posted February 5, 2021 If your importing the image into the rom. Ive noticed, best rule of thumb is to change the palette color first before importing the color. It just seems to work cleanly for me. Using @smozoma ditherer program gives you those 16 bytes of color for the palette. Below is the 1st Screen Splash image once its set to the palette (1928696, 64 size, motorola and 9bgpp) and size required (320x224). You can see the palette below in the yellow circle. Once you've done that, run the image through smozoma's Ditherer - Choose "1", than find the image you want to use, go through DItherer again and select "3". Which will give you a notepad with the color palette and new image. Ive included them below. Change the palette colors from top row left to right with the numbering 1-16 like the notepad shows. Once you've changed all the colors, your palette will look like this and image will be screwy. Now, go into EDIT --> Paste From... find the image for the one below. and select it. Place it were it needs to be and click away. You will see the colors stick. Once, you edit or clean it up you will be able to go to FILE - SAVE AS ---change the name to v1.1 or v1.2 (easier to track, or go back if there is an issue.) Here it is loaded in my emulator Hope this helps. 2 Quote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...

smozoma Posted February 9, 2021 Report Share Posted February 9, 2021 On 2/5/2021 at 1:33 PM, UltraMagnus said: best rule of thumb is to change the palette color first before importing the color. Yes, you MUST change the palette colours first to get the best results. Otherwise it just picks the closest colour from the existing palette, so some different colours from your image may get mapped to the same colour index, and if that happens you will lose detail in your image. For example if your image has 2 shades of red, and the existing palette has 1 shade of red, then your final image will only have 1 shade of red, even if you add the 2nd shade of red into the palette afterwards. Penguins on the pond v3.bin 2 MB · 0 downloads Islanders OTP2.bin 2 MB · 0 downloads I think one of the splash screens actually composed of 2 or 3 images (big central area, plus a bar at the bottom and maybe the top), each with its own palette. So you need to find those other palettes. Pay careful attention in the guide that you probably started with. It should show you all the separate images and palettes.
